Democratic Republic of the Congo - Boys Under Five Mortality Rate
Since 2014, Democratic Republic of the Congo Boys Under Five Mortality Rate decreased by 3.2% year on year. With 91.3 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Under 5 in 2019, the country was number 12 comparing other countries in Boys Under Five Mortality Rate. Democratic Republic of the Congo is overtaken by Burkina Faso, which was number 11 with 92.2 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Under 5 and is followed by Liberia at 90.7 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Under 5. Nigeria topped the ranking with 123.6 Units (Deaths) Per Thousand Children Under 5 in 2019, that is a fall of 2.4% versus 2018. Somalia, Chad and Central African Republic resp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king.
